Alternative Cooking Methods

While roasting is the classic method for preparing Spring Baby Potatoes, you can also grill or steam them for variations in texture and flavor. Grilling imparts a smoky char that enhances their natural sweetness, making them perfect for summer barbecues. Steaming retains their moisture and yields a fluffy interior, providing a healthier option that pairs beautifully with a squeeze of lemon.

Cooking Tips and Notes

Achieving Perfect Crispy Potatoes

To ensure your Spring Baby Potatoes turn out perfectly crispy, it’s essential to start with a preheated oven at 400°F (200°C). Tossing the potatoes with olive oil, salt, and pepper evenly coats them, promoting an even roast. Spread them out on the baking sheet in a single layer to avoid steaming, which can make them soggy. For an extra crisp, consider broiling for the last few minutes of cooking, but keep a close eye to prevent burning.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

One common mistake is not washing the potatoes thoroughly. Dirt can affect flavor and texture, so scrub them well before cooking. Another pitfall is cutting them too small; keeping them in larger halves helps retain moisture, ensuring a creamy interior. Lastly, avoid opening the oven frequently; each time you do, heat escapes, which can alter cooking time and texture.

Storage Tips for Leftovers

If you have leftover Spring Baby Potatoes, store them in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to three days. To reheat, place them back in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 10-15 minutes to restore their crispiness. This way, you can enjoy delicious roasted potatoes again, just like the first time!

FAQ based on ‘People Also Ask’

What is the best way to store leftover Spring Baby Potatoes?

To store leftover Spring Baby Potatoes, place them in an airtight container and refrigerate. They can last for up to three days. When reheating, try baking them in the oven to regain their crispy texture instead of microwaving, which can make them soggy.

Can I make these potatoes ahead of time?

Yes, you can prepare Spring Baby Potatoes ahead of time by washing, cutting, and tossing them with olive oil, salt, and pepper. Store them in the fridge for up to 24 hours before baking. This can save you time during meal prep on busy days!

Are baby potatoes healthy compared to regular potatoes?

Baby potatoes are quite nutritious and share similar health benefits with regular potatoes, including being a good source of vitamins C and B6, potassium, and fiber. Their smaller size often means they have a slightly lower calorie count, making them a great choice for a healthy side dish.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 pounds baby potatoes
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
  • 2 tablespoons fresh parsley, chopped

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C).
  2. Wash and halve the baby potatoes.
  3. In a large bowl, toss the potatoes with olive oil, salt, and black pepper.
  4. Spread the potatoes on a baking sheet in a single layer.
  5. Roast in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es, or until golden and tender.
  6. Remove from the oven and sprinkle with fresh parsley before serving.

Notes

  • The potatoes can be seasoned with garlic or lemon for added flavor.
  • Serve as a side dish for grilled meats or vegetables.
